Nettet14. mar. 2024 · Each hoist is designed to lift under the power of one person. It should not take two people to pull on hand chain, or a lever arm. Never put an extender (cheater bar) on a lever tool. This is a sure sign you are overloading the hoist. If it takes 58 lbs of pull force to raise one ton, any pull force over this value will overload the hoist. NettetUse an Industrial Scale. Refer to the Manufacturer’s Specifications or Catalog Data. Hoists use ropes, chains, or braided wires connected to a … Nettet17. feb. 2024 · The most common lifting speeds are between 8 and 32 FPM. CMCO offers powered hoists with speeds as low as 3 FPM and as high as 64 FPM. Determining a Power Supply Some electric hoists are designed to operate on either 120 or 230vac, single-phase power.
